Counseling and palliative care for patients with pancreatic cancer: a literature review

Tiivistelmä
Pancreatic cancer is the fourth leading prevalent cause of cancer deaths. Palliative care is an approach that improves the quality of life of patients associated with a life-threatening illness.

The purpose of this thesis was to find out the role of the nurse by focusing on the counseling and palliative care offered to the cancer patients. The goal was to find out the importance of improving the quality of life for the cancer patient and to provide the nurses with knowledge regarding the different approaches of counseling in the palliative care of a pancreatic cancer patient thus improving the quality of life.

A literature review study method was used to articulate knowledge to nurses regarding the importance of counseling and palliative care of a pancreatic cancer patient and the importance of improving the quality of life for the patient.

The findings of this thesis discussed more on the role of the nurse and the importance of improving the quality of life to the patient. Quality of life in cancer is achieved by breaking down information to the patient in a sensitive manner. This entails providing information about the cancer and creating awareness and education.

The roles of the nurse include; providing proactive communication, offering support to the patient through symptom management and care planning techniques, providing a comprehensive assessment when it comes to elderly cancer patients, regulating pain by implementing both pharmacological and non-pharmacological pain interventions, providing sexual health education and counseling the patient on chemotherapy and radiotherapy treatments, fatigue, caxechia, nutritional supplementation techniques, dietary counselling and exercise programs.
